A: The Calibre dedrm plugin only removes the Readium 1.0 drm. As for Readium 2.5, it employs the tougher drm, it cannot be handled with Calibre drdrm plugin.
Calibre DeDRM plugin can only work w Readium 1 lcpl, current version 2.5 needs diff path.

Calibre DeDRM plugin, but an older version needed to remove Lcpl drm, you do need the passphrase still. For reading in Calibre no need to de-drm but needed if you want to move it to a device that does not support lcp.
you can download the .lcpl within the Calibre directly.
Calibre works directly with .lcpl LCP drm

Support for jumping to and displaying paper edition page numbers [7.17] If an e-book contains embedded information about the pages from the paper edition of the book, the calibre E-book viewer can now jump to a page number via the Go to button in the viewer controls.
Calibre, if it can detect it, can use paper edition page numbers. It's #openvraag how I want to deal with location numbers in ebooks as ref.
[8.11.1] Supports hundreds of AI models via Providers such as Google, OpenRouter, GitHub and locally running models via Ollama.
Calibre supported Ollama since 8.11, for Ask AI tab in dictionary panel.
New features Allow asking AI questions about any book in your calibre library. Right click the "View" button and choose "Discuss selected book(s) with AI" AI: Allow asking AI what book to read next by right clicking on a book and using the "Similar books" menu AI: Add a new backend for "LM Studio" which allows running various AI models locally
AI features in Calibre. discuss book w C, book suggestions, and LMStudio back-end. I set up Calibre w the LM Studio back-end, so things remain loca.

理论上 Calibre-web 会自动新建一个数据库。如果不能新建或者报错,你需要在桌面版的 Calibre 里,在电脑上新建一个空白书库,然后把该目录下的 metadata.db 数据库文件,复制一份到 /books/calibre 目录下,这样应该不会出现问题
自己部署的时候确实会出现新建空白metadata.db出错的问题,不能成功新建DB,所以要利用桌面版新建一个空白db,拷贝到目录下
